Step into Atelier des Lumières in Paris and explore a unique digital art space where classic artworks come to life through dynamic projections. Located in the city’s 11th arrondissement, this immersive experience transforms a former foundry into an innovative hub for visual storytelling.

["Covering an area of 3,300m², this space is designed with floor-to-ceiling digital projections and spatial sound to create a fully immersive art experience.

Tickets grant access to one main exhibition—either Van Gogh’s masterpieces brought to life through light and music or The Little Prince told with dreamlike visuals.

A secondary exhibit complements each show: Dreamed Japan featuring Van Gogh on Mondays, Wednesdays, Fridays, and Saturdays, or Journey with The Little Prince on Tuesdays, Thursdays, and Sundays for a more detailed visit.

All immersive zones are included at no extra cost—interactive digital installations, contemporary creations, and the Children’s Workshop are all available to explore freely."]

Your Experience at Atelier des Lumières

Explore an expansive 3300m² digital art space known as Atelier des Lumières. This venue offers a unique way to engage with famous artworks and compelling narratives using immersive 360° projections.

How to Begin Your Visit

You'll find the entrance in Paris’ 11th arrondissement. Show your ticket at the main gate, then pass through a quick security scan before entering the exhibition area for an memorable sensory adventure.

What Lies Ahead

Housed within a former foundry, Atelier des Lumières stands as France’s pioneering hub for digital art. Here, you'll encounter experiences that merge traditional and modern artistic styles through advanced projection and sound systems. The venue is designed to be inclusive and welcoming for everyone.

Highlights of the Exhibition

The space features 360° video projections that envelop visitors in large-scale HD visuals paired with spatial audio, making art and storytelling come alive throughout the entire area.

A Children’s workshop allows younger guests to interact directly with digital art, drawing inspiration from Le Douanier Rousseau's work. This hands-on section encourages creativity among little ones.

On Tuesdays, Thursdays, and Sundays, you can step into The Little Prince exhibition. It brings Saint-Exupéry’s classic tale to life through moving images of stars, roses, foxes, and desert scenes. French narration adds a layer of poetic depth. Also included is Journey by Studio Nohlab, an innovative contemporary digital piece.

On Mondays, Wednesdays, Fridays, and Saturdays, the Van Gogh exhibition showcases animated versions of iconic pieces like Starry Night and Sunflowers. This is followed by Dreamed Japan, which explores 19th-century Japanese art through both traditional and digital formats.

Explore Atelier des Lumières

The tour includes a visit to the Atelier des Lumières, an expansive 3,300m² venue filled with digital projections and spatial sound. Originally built as a foundry warehouse in 1859, it was later transformed into its current art space by Culturespaces in 2018. The center showcases interactive installations, contemporary works of art, and the Children’s Workshop. Visitors can expect to spend about two hours moving through exhibits that use light and sound to bring famous artworks alive. Unlike traditional galleries, this location offers a more dynamic experience where guests interact with digital displays, making it ideal for families and modern art fans.
